Applicable standards and specifications
We carry out your testing and validation in accordance with the main space industry standards:
- European standards ECSS-E-ST-10, -20, -30, -40, -70
- NASA GEVS (General Environmental Verification Standard)
- ISO 19683 (small satellites and CubeSats)
- RTCA DO-160 (tests similar to those used in aeronautics)
- MIL-STD-810, MIL-STD-461 (environment and EMC)
- STANAG 4370 (NATO standard)
- Customer requirements: ESA, CNES, Airbus DS, Thales Alenia Space, etc.
Space testing shares many similarities with aeronautics and defence testing: intense vibrations during launch, severe thermal stresses, mechanical shocks, strict electromagnetic compatibility, etc.

Our expertise in compliance
Complex environmental testing
- Altitude simulation, space vacuum up to 125,000 feet.
- Vacuum thermal cycling, rapid gradients, endurance.
- Sine/random vibrations, mechanical and pyrotechnic shocks.
- Reproduction of launch and orbit constraints.
EMC tests
- ECSS-E-ST-20-07, MIL-STD-461 compliant.
- Radiated/conducted emissions, immunity, ESD, transients.
- Tests on electronic boards, modules and integrated systems.
- Verification of correct operation in disturbed environments.
Vibration and mechanical testing
- Sinusoidal and random vibrations, conventional shocks and pyroshocks.
- Correlation with mission profiles.
- Tests on structures, fasteners, subsystems.
- On-board instrumentation, synchronized multi-axis measurements.
Thermal and climatic testing
- Cycling -70°C to +180°C, thermal vacuum, controlled humidity.
- Modulation of cycles according to mission profiles.
- Monitoring of functional stability during testing.
Fire resistance and material tests
- Flammability, gas release, smoke opacity.
- ECSS-Q-ST-70-02 / 70-21 compliance.
- Check of material compatibility with space flight.
